''Oh, My Sweet Alien!'' (''Yome ga Kore na Mon de'') is a ScienceFiction RomanticComedy manga by Koji Miyata, which was serialized sporadically in ''Fellows!'' from 2009 to 2015. It is licensed in English by Creator/YenPress, who published its two volumes in an omnibus.
